Generally, a person who is licensed to sell and advise on the use of medicines in the community is a pharmacist. <><> In Britain, they may be called a Chemist, or an Apothecary- they are still a pharmacist.

Within the US today, you cannot be a pharmacist with just an associate's degree. Pharmacists must have a Doctor of Pharmacy degree (Pharm.D)
